Abstract

The invention discloses a time-variant multi-user MIMO-OFDM uplink linear iteration detector based on grouping. For an MIMO-OFDM uplink, received signals are firstly divided into I groups identical in subcarrier number when a base station detects the signals, and then interference of the previous group of detected signals to each group of signals is eliminated when the group of signals is are detected. The time-variant multi-user MIMO-OFDM uplink linear iteration detector firstly adopts a minimum mean square error detecting algorithm to conduct in-group detection on each group of signals after grouping and then eliminates interference of the previous group of detected signals to each group of signals by means of a serial interference offset algorithm when the group of signals is are detected. The detection performance of each group of signals can be improved by means of the detecting algorithm after interference elimination, and accordingly the performance of the whole detector is improved.

Background technology
Input is the key technology realizing wireless communication system.Can correctly detect at receiving terminal and transmit, be the important indicator of a measurement performance in wireless communication systems.Detection algorithm can be equivalent to receiving terminal beam forming, can reduce the interference between multiple antennas and multi-user, thus recover primary signal.Detection algorithm can be divided into linear detection algorithm and non-linear detection algorithm, the comparatively classical linear least square of linearity test method (LS), minimize mean square error (MMSE) etc., these two kinds of detectors can be applied in MIMO and MIMO-OFDM system, although the two computational process is simple but performance is very limited, and along with the increase of mimo system antenna number or the increase of ofdm system sub-carrier number, the computation complexity of these two kinds of linear detection algorithm also can correspondingly increase.By contrast, Interference Cancellation detects thought can obtain more superior performance, such as counteracting serial interference (SIC) multiuser detection algorithm, Parallel Interference Cancellation (PIC) detection algorithm etc., they do not follow the order first detecting rear demodulation, but detection and demodulating process alternating iteration are carried out, namely the signal obtained is detected to back and carry out demodulation, demodulation result is fed back to the input of detector to detecting use next time, therefore back detection perform will have influence on the detection perform of current generation.But in MIMO-OFDM system, along with the increase of antenna number and total number of sub-carriers, channel matrix dimension increases, and makes the complexity of detection algorithm sharply increase, and is that linear detection algorithm or the complexity of interference cancellation algorithm all can increase thereupon.
Therefore, a kind of new method is needed to solve input problem.
